HTA Evidence Synthesis Statistician (2 open roles)
Overview

We are seeking an experienced Senior HTA Statistician to apply innovative statistical approaches to complex challenges in health technology assessment (HTA). This role leads the evidence synthesis of patient data from clinical, observational, and real-world data studies to support HTA submissions in a flexible and collaborative environment. The position also leads the design and execution of evidence synthesis for HTA submissions including EU HTA JCA Dossier and health economic models, applying methodological and analytical expertise to demonstrate the value of Novartis assets and to communicate findings to external decision makers.

Key responsibilities
  • Develop core global Indirect Treatment Comparison (ITC) plan for HTA, payer and other Access stakeholder assessments, submissions, and negotiations. Lead publications associated with these to meet business objectives.
  • Provide strategic, methodological, and analytical support to regions and top countries with adaptation of the ITC for local HTA submissions and support the local assessment of HTA strategy. Coordinate data requirements across evidence generations functions (Clinical Development; Medical Affairs/Biostat and HEOR & PCO) to support Pricing & Reimbursement.
  • Set up systems internally to proactively capture key HTA analytic requirements across key international markets to inform and optimize key internal deliverables e.g., statistical analysis plans. Track key HTA statistics priorities and sequence them aligning with resource availability and risks.
  • Identify need for preliminary ITCs to inform value proposition, development, pricing and commercial strategic forecast and decisions.
  • Lead and facilitate the sharing of best practices and key learnings across regions, countries and cross-functional partners.
  • Stay on top of innovative techniques, using robust analytical techniques leveraging available clinical data and published information to inform pricing and market access strategy.
  • Collaborate with the MA Biostats team for trial analyses, HTA challenges, and statistical analyses.
  • Act as a Strategic Partner for key partners from HEOR & PCO and International Value & Access (Therapeutic Area Access, Pricing) to ensure alignment to brand and commercial, access and evidence strategy. Ensure optimal utilization of comparative evidence through partnership with teams generating payer & promotional materials, generating regulatory dossiers and publications.
  • Provide mentoring and coaching support to junior members of evidence modelling teams and across function.
Qualifications

The ideal candidate will possess a strong background in statistics, with relevant experience in HTA and clinical research.

  • MSc/PhD in Statistics, Biostatistics, or a related field. Experience from pharmaceutical industry or life-science consultancy
  • 6-8 years relevant experience in consultancy or pharmaceutical industry in Evidence Synthesis, Health Economics, Health Technology Assessment, or related area
  • Strong understanding of clinical drug development and HTA-related regulations and processes
  • Local HTA experience including experience with country HTA submissions
  • Strong understanding of statistical methodologies for indirect treatment comparisons (ITCs) and population-adjusted indirect comparison (PAIC)
  • Proficiency in statistical software such as R and/or SAS
  • Strong interpersonal and scientific communication skills. Excellent problem-solving abilities and attention to detail
  • Ability to lead in a matrix environment and work collaboratively in interdisciplinary cross-functional teams
